Transaction 2d7e04dac716dd7892e3a95ea0c1b79da8ea97e82e343b936f98a3ee23849d27

99 Input
1 Outputs
  • 2d7e04dac716dd7892e3a95ea0c1b79da8ea97e82e343b936f98a3ee23849d27:0
  • value  488912385
    address  1FAv42GaDuQixSzEzSbx6aP1Kf4WVWpQUY